About Lockport, New York

Lockport is a locality in Niagara County, New York, United States. It has a population of 20,876. The population density is 959.6 people per km². Lockport is located at 43.1706°N, 78.6903°W. It observes the Eastern Time (America/New_York) timezone. Lockport is an incorporated locality. ZIP codes: 14094, 14095.

Lockport grew from the ambition of those who carved the path for the canal, transforming the wilderness into a center of nineteenth-century innovation. This monumental construction effort necessitated a series of locks that allowed vessels to navigate the sudden change in elevation, effectively anchoring the local economy to the flow of goods. Over the years, the industries that relied on this steady water supply flourished, shifting from early milling and manufacturing to a diverse range of modern production. The local economy maintains a grounded character, rooted in the legacy of the canal’s engineering feat and a persistent, hardworking regional identity. Many residents still find their livelihood in the trades and manufacturing sectors that have occupied this space for generations, keeping the town’s industrious pulse steady.

Cultural life in Lockport revolves around the Erie Canal, which acts as both a functional waterway and a living monument to the ingenuity of its founders. The community gathers throughout the year to celebrate its unique heritage, often hosting events that highlight the interplay between the canal’s engineering and the surrounding environment. Landmarks such as the Flight of Five locks stand as a testament to the sheer physical effort required to tame the landscape, drawing visitors who appreciate the grit of early American infrastructure. While the town remains quiet, it carries the weight of history in its stone architecture and the way the evening light hits the canal walls. Notable individuals, such as the inventor Willis Carrier, once walked these streets, their contributions reflecting the same spirit of technical problem-solving that defines the very ground of Lockport.
